Discovering the Local Culture

Florida is more than just beaches and theme parks. It’s also home to a rich and vibrant culture, with a unique blend of Caribbean, Latin American, and Southern influences. One of the best ways to experience the local culture is by visiting the various neighborhoods and districts that make up Florida’s cities. Little Havana in Miami, Ybor City in Tampa, and Downtown St. Petersburg are just a few examples of places where you can immerse yourself in the local culture and get a taste of Florida’s history and traditions.

Getting a Taste of Florida’s Cuisine

Florida’s cuisine is as diverse as its culture, with influences from around the world. From fresh seafood to Caribbean-inspired dishes, there’s something to satisfy every palate. One of my favorite dishes is the Cuban sandwich, a delicious blend of ham, roasted pork, Swiss cheese, pickles, and mustard on Cuban bread. And of course, no trip to Florida would be complete without trying some key lime pie, the state’s official dessert.

Q: What are some hidden gems in Florida that are worth visiting?

A: Some of Florida’s hidden gems include Crystal River, a small town known for its manatee tours, and Cedar Key, a charming coastal town with a laid-back vibe. Other hidden gems include the Dry Tortugas National Park, a remote island paradise accessible only by boat or seaplane, and the Florida Caverns State Park, where you can explore underground caves and tunnels.
